Humanitarians at War

The Red Cross in the Shadow of the Holocaust

Publisher Description

How the International Committee of the Red Cross emerged triumphant from the dark days of World War II, escaping its ambiguous wartime record to re-affirm its leadership in world humanitarian affairs and help rewrite the rules of war in the Geneva Conventions.
